相关问题
#鸿蒙通关秘籍#如何实现HarmonyOS底部抽屉滑动效果并使界面沉浸式显示?
349浏览 • 1回复 待解决
#鸿蒙通关秘籍#如何实现应用沉浸式效果中的UI元素避让处理?
354浏览 • 1回复 待解决
#鸿蒙通关秘籍#如何在鸿蒙应用中隐藏导航条实现沉浸式效果?
483浏览 • 1回复 待解决
#鸿蒙学习大百科#如何实现页面的实现沉浸式效果?
560浏览 • 1回复 待解决
沉浸式登录界面如何实现
570浏览 • 1回复 待解决
#鸿蒙通关秘籍#如何使用组件安全区方案实现沉浸式效果?
397浏览 • 1回复 待解决
#鸿蒙通关秘籍#实现鸿蒙应用安全区内的沉浸式效果有哪些步骤?
412浏览 • 1回复 待解决
#鸿蒙通关秘籍#如何获取应用主窗口对象来实现沉浸式能力?
278浏览 • 1回复 待解决
#鸿蒙通关秘籍# 如何在HarmonyOS Next中实现支持多页面的沉浸式状态布局?
301浏览 • 0回复 待解决
#鸿蒙通关秘籍#如何实现HarmonyOS窗口的沉浸式体验?
359浏览 • 1回复 待解决
#鸿蒙通关秘籍#使用窗口全屏布局方案实现鸿蒙应用沉浸式效果的关键步骤是什么?
328浏览 • 1回复 待解决
#鸿蒙通关秘籍#如何在鸿蒙应用中处理背景图和视频的沉浸式效果?
461浏览 • 1回复 待解决
#鸿蒙通关秘籍#如何在鸿蒙应用中创建响应式界面?
270浏览 • 1回复 待解决
#鸿蒙通关秘籍#HarmonyOS Next 如何通过setWindowLayoutFullScreen实现沉浸式状态?
589浏览 • 1回复 待解决
HarmonyOS 如何实现窗口状态栏沉浸式效果
664浏览 • 1回复 待解决
#鸿蒙通关秘籍# 如何利用position绝对定位在HarmonyOS中实现悬浮窗与界面的交互效果?
231浏览 • 0回复 待解决
#鸿蒙学习大百科#如何通过setWindowSystemBarProperties来实现沉浸式效果?
421浏览 • 1回复 待解决
#鸿蒙通关秘籍#如何在2in1设备上实现超出应用界面的弹窗显示?
564浏览 • 1回复 待解决
#鸿蒙通关秘籍#如何隐藏鸿蒙应用的状态栏和导航条以实现沉浸效果?
354浏览 • 1回复 待解决
HarmonyOS 关于沉浸式效果开发
355浏览 • 1回复 待解决
#鸿蒙通关秘籍#如何在HarmonyOS Next中使用NavDestination快速实现沉浸式状态?
522浏览 • 1回复 待解决
#鸿蒙通关秘籍#在HarmonyOS Next中如何只在头部实现沉浸式状态?
533浏览 • 1回复 待解决
#鸿蒙通关秘籍#如何在鸿蒙上实现全屏登录页面的跳转效果?
371浏览 • 1回复 待解决
#鸿蒙通关秘籍# 如何实现HarmonyOS Next全屏登录页面的模态效果?
364浏览 • 1回复 待解决
#鸿蒙通关秘籍#如何使用窗口沉浸式能力提升用户体验?
270浏览 • 1回复 待解决
可以通过调整状态栏和导航条的显示效果来实现应用界面的沉浸式效果。一种方法是使用窗口全屏布局方案,通过
setWindowLayoutFullScreen()
接口调整窗口布局为全屏显示。同时,状态栏和导航条的背景色应与应用界面的背景色相匹配,避免色差突兀感,实现无缝的沉浸式体验。typescript import { window } from '@kit.ArkUI';
let windowClass: window.Window = windowStage.getMainWindowSync(); windowClass.setWindowLayoutFullScreen(true) .then(() => { console.info('已成功设置全屏显示模式'); }) .catch((err: BusinessError) => { console.error(
设置全屏显示模式失败:${err.message}
); });